Dylan Sprouse and Barbara Palvin tied the knot in Palvin's hometown of Albertirsa, Hungary, on 15 July 2023. The couple, who got engaged in September 2022, plan to celebrate with a larger wedding in California in the fall. Dylan's identical twin brother, Cole Sprouse, was in attendance and served as the best man. Cole and Dylan wore language-translating headphones to help them communicate with guests who didn't speak English.

Barbara Palvin wore three dresses

Barbara Palvin wore not one, not two, but three stunning dresses to marry Dylan Sprouse in her native Hungary. The couple, who have been together since 2018, tied the knot on 15 July at the bride's parents' property in Albertirsa, a small town outside her birthplace of Budapest.

The 29-year-old supermodel first walked down the aisle in a custom silk ivory gown from Vivienne Westwood. The dress featured a corseted bodice, and Palvin accessorised with a '90s-inspired Tiffany choker necklace, Jimmy Choo heels, semi-sheer opera gloves, and a sweeping veil.

After the ceremony, Palvin changed into a short dress with a crisscross back by Philosophy di Lorenzo Serafini, which was more appropriate for dancing and made her "feel like a modern princess".

For her final dress of the evening, Palvin honoured a Hungarian tradition by wearing a red design by Mero. "There is a Hungarian tradition where you have to wear a red dress after midnight – it's called menyecske ruha," she told Vogue. "There was no question – I had to wear a Hungarian designer for this one, so I chose Mero. They created the dress of my dreams. It was sexy and sweet but also comfortable – exactly what I wanted."
